Describe the feature you'd like
The ability to create multiple bookcases.

Describe the benefits this feature would bring to BookStack users
In this way there is a broader way of categorizing.

Additional context
Current situation:
Shelve -> Books -> Chapters -> Pages

Desired situation:
Bookcase -> Shelves -> Books -> Chapters -> Pages

@ssddanbrown commented on GitHub (Mar 28, 2019):

Hi @KroonIT,
Thanks for the suggestion.

To be totally honest with you, This is not something I'd want to implement.
The content structure is pretty core to BookStack and I'm apprehensive to expand it even further since I feel complexity will start to heavily set in. I'd much rather focus on improving the items in the existing structure.

However many levels we add, There will always be a demand for an extra level.
We have been through this in #95 if you want more context.
